Purpose
To study the effect of passive immunotherapy (PIT) over the HIV-viral load and the CD4 T+-cell counts in patients who have failed to respond to three different Highly-Active Antiretroviral Therapy (HAART), and who have at the moment less than 100 CD4+-T cells/ml and a viral load over 20,000 copies/ml.
